HCLTech eligible employees to pursue university level STEM program

HCLTech, a leading global technology company, has partnered with Athabasca University, Canada’s Open University, to enable eligible employees to pursue a university-level STEM program while working with HCLTech in Canada.

The partnership will allow HCLTech employees to enrol in Athabasca University’s Bachelor of Science, Computing and Information Systems program.

The employees who have completed the company’s IT Apprenticeship Program will be covered under the benefit. Based on their academic performance the employees will be eligible for tuition benefit coverage.

“We are excited to partner with Athabasca University to strengthen our apprenticeship program, which is unique in the Canadian tech space,” says Joelien Jose, Executive Vice President and Country Head – Canada, HCLTech.

“This program exemplifies our commitment to our employee value proposition: Find your Spark. Employees from diverse backgrounds can now benefit from the apprenticeship program, which gives them room to learn while they work and achieve their higher education degree”, Joelien Jose added.

“At Athabasca University, we’re pleased to be able to help major international organizations like HCLTech to meet their employees’ further education requirements by enabling a flexible online learning environment”, said Dr. Alex Clark, President, Athabasca University

“This flexibility will allow HCLTech employees to advance their education and careers simultaneously,” Dr. Alex Clark added.

For its apprenticeship program, The company has selected NPower Canada candidates from diverse cohorts across Canada, giving them an opportunity to be employed in the technology industry while also pursuing an online IT degree from Athabasca University.
